Abstract
An extractive summarization model provides extraction and classification of research assertions, or claims, made by a documented body of research such as a scientific paper or article. Modern electronic publication and dissemination allows tremendous capability for researching and scrutinizing previous documented efforts for further research and study. Accordingly, a substantial volume of material is easily obtained in response to research efforts. The extractive summarization model provides a summarization of this scientific literature by identifying and classifying asserted claims made by a particular research document. Researchers may quickly identify relevant documents based on the extracted claims asserted by the document, facilitating substantive review.
